中文摘要
描述(由申请人提供):抗生素耐药性是一个日益严重的公共卫生问题,与相当高的发病率、死亡率和成本相关。鉴于抗生素发现速度放缓和人口结构向日益老龄化的人口转变,医院和长期护理机构(ltcf)的老年人口中的抗生素耐药性代表着一场迫在眉睫的公共卫生灾难。我的长期职业目标是帮助降低医院和ltcf中抗生素耐药感染的发生率。这个申请的目的是为我提供在老年医学、数学建模和传染病方面的专门培训机会,帮助我成为一名具有老年医学专业知识的传染病流行病学家。本研究计划旨在提供这些机会,并将采用多学科方法评估与医院和ltcf中耐甲氧西林金黄色葡萄球菌(MRSA)定植有关的三种假设。MRSA是最常见的耐药细菌之一,也是一种常见的医院病原体。为了优化现有的感染控制工作,并确定控制这些病原体的额外机会,对抗生素使用、患者移动和MRSA患者定植之间的关系进行适当的理解和量化是必要的。因此,我的长期目标和这个项目的目标与NIAID的使命是一致的,即试图理解并最终预防威胁数百万人生命的传染病。拟议的研究将利用每两年两次在四个LTCF进行的点流行率研究,对LTCF居民进行前瞻性队列研究,以评估急性护理医院入院时MRSA的流行率和MRSA定植相关的结果。和数学模型,以评估医院间患者移动对MRSA流行的相对贡献,以及针对最近转移的患者的感染控制干预措施的有效性和成本效益,以减少MRSA的传播。这些数据对于预防MRSA感染和潜在的其他抗生素耐药细菌是不可或缺的。
英文摘要
DESCRIPTION (provided by applicant): Antibiotic resistance is an increasing public health problem that is associated with considerable morbidity, mortality and costs. Given the reduced pace of antibiotic discovery and the approaching demographic shift towards an increasingly aged population, antibiotic resistance among the geriatric population in both hospitals and long-term care facilities (LTCFs) represents an impending public health disaster. My long-term career goal is to help reduce the incidence of antibiotic-resistant infections in both hospitals and LTCFs. The purpose of this application is to provide me with opportunities for specific training in geriatric medicine, mathematical modeling, and infectious diseases to assist in my development into an infectious disease epidemiologist with expertise in geriatric medicine. This research plan is designed to provide these opportunities and will use a multi-disciplinary approach to assess three hypotheses related to colonization by methicillin-resistant Staphylococcus aureus (MRSA) in hospitals and LTCFs. MRSA is one of the most common antibiotic-resistant bacteria and a prevalent nosocomial pathogen. Appropriate understanding and quantification of the association between antibiotic use, patient movement, and colonization of patients with MRSA are necessary in order to optimize existing infection control efforts and to identify additional opportunities for control of these pathogens Thus, my long-term goal and the goals of this project are consistent with the mission of NIAID in attempting to understand and ultimately prevent infectious diseases that threaten millions of human lives. The proposed study will utilize biannual point prevalence studies at four LTCFs over two years, a prospective cohort of LTCF residents to assess both the prevalence of MRSA upon admission to acute care hospitals and outcomes associated with colonization by MRSA, and mathematical models to assess relative contributions of inter-facility patient movement on MRSA prevalence as well as the effectiveness and cost effectiveness of infection control interventions targeting recently transferred patients in reducing the transmission of MRSA. These data are integral to the prevention of infections by MRSA and potentially other antibiotic-resistant bacteria.
